Been playing the Naramon Tree and one question regarding the deadly intent passive skill..

does the additional crit add over the crit chance of the weapon itself? or is there a formula that i don't know because ive after i do mind spike the crit chance appears to be unaffected.

Im planning to also do the focus tree for zanurik... will the passive stack over with naramon tree? or i have somewhat set which tree im going to use when i do transference?

The crit chance is not additive - the bonus percentage is not added flat to your weapons crit chance, it's modified by that percentage. I don't remember the exact numbers, but for example: if you have a weapon with 30% crit and +15% from Deady Intent, you don't get 30+15=45%, you get 30+ (30*0.15) = 34.5%. The wiki explains it in more details.

Im planning to also do the focus tree for zanurik... will the passive stack over with naramon tree? or i have somewhat set which tree im going to use when i do transference? 

The latter. You need to pick which focus school you're using on a mission, and you'll benefit from that and only from that school's abilities.

According to the wiki, Crit Chance = Weapon Crit Chance × (1 + Mod Crit Chance) × (1 + Deadly Intent Crit Chance)

Each school and their abilities are independent from each other.  If you selected Zenurik then in the mission when you use your focus ability you'll be using Zenurik's way/passive, not Naramon's.  Zenuirk passive wouldn't stack with Naramon's.  You'll need to manually select the school in the Operator screen before you can use it.

Deadly Intent adds 30% of the weapon's crit chance (but I think it's still debated on whether or not it's 30% of base or after mods).  If you chat-link a weapon (by typing [skana] for example) then check that weapon's stats by clicking the chat-link you can see that the base will increase by 30% after your first use of Mind Spike.  I once linked the Telos Boltace and got confused because it read 13% instead of 10% then realised what was happening, went back after my Kavat had used Charm and it said it had a crit chance of 200%...

When you unlock another tree you get the option to choose which one is "Primary" and that is the one you use in mission.  Being Primary or Secondary doesn't affect Focus gains, that's still all to do with Lenses equipped, it just determines which Focus power you get to use and what passives etc. you can benefit from during the mission.

If you ever do stealth melee Focus farming then Naramon's first Passive can help if your melee weapon has a lens.  The25% bonus Affinity for melee kills goes entirely to the melee weapon so instead of getting 50/50 for frame/weapon you get 50/75.  So, if you are planning on doing stealth melee runs to kickstart Zenurik make sure to lens the melee weapon you'll use as well as the frame.
